python随笔

列表

Python闭包:虚拟机内部机制的细致解析

Python中的闭包是一个强大的概念,允许函数捕获和访问其周围的作用域,即使这些作用域在函数执行完毕后也能被访问。这篇文章将着重讨论Python虚拟机是如何实现闭包的。

Pillow操控图像,Python必备神器全面解析!

Pillow 是一个强大的 Python 图像处理库,它提供了丰富的功能,能够处理图像的加载、编辑、处理和保存。这个库建立在 Python Imaging Library (PIL) 的基础上,并延续了 PIL 的开发,提供了更多的功能和支持。

加速Python代码执行:你不知道的利器大公开!

Python是一门高级动态语言,但其解释执行导致相对较慢的运行速度。为了弥补这一点,可以利用多种工具和技术来加速Python代码的执行。尤其在数据处理、科学计算和大规模应用中,提升代码执行速度对于性能和用户体验至关重要。

数据处理大杀器:Python Collections 模块全攻略

Python 的 collections 模块提供了丰富的数据结构和工具,可以更高效地处理各种数据。这个模块中包含了众多数据结构,如命名元组、计数器、默认字典等,以及一些高级数据处理工具。本文将深入探讨 collections 模块,展示如何使用它来解放数据处理能力。

高效时间管理:Python定时任务大解析!

Python中执行定时任务是管理和调度代码在特定时间或时间间隔内自动运行的重要机制。它对于周期性任务、定时触发的功能以及自动化任务非常有用。有多种方式可以在Python中执行定时任务,包括使用标准库中的模块、第三方库或外部工具。

Python 中创建相关系数矩阵的方法

相关系数矩阵是一种用于衡量变量之间关系的重要工具。在数据分析和机器学习中,我们经常需要计算相关系数矩阵,以了解变量之间的相关性程度。本文将介绍在 Python 中创建相关系数矩阵的不同方法,包括使用 NumPy、Pandas 和 SciPy 等库的示例代码,以及解释相关系数矩阵的应用。

Python内存管理术:精准释放与延迟拷贝

对象拷贝和内存布局在 Python 中扮演着重要的角色。对象拷贝涉及如何复制数据,而内存布局关系到对象在内存中的排列方式。这些概念对于理解 Python 中的变量赋值、函数传递和数据存储有着深远的影响。